The 2020 college football season was tough on everyone. Now, with last season in the rearview mirror, coaches, players and fans are looking forward to a more normal 2021 season with stadiums packed.
Virginia Tech head coach Justin Fuente recently spoke to the media after the Hokies’ second practice of fall camp and was cautiously optimistic about a return to normal in 2021, per Virginia Tech’s official website:
It feels great. But there is a little apprehension on how long this feeling of normal is going to last, to be perfectly honest. I haven’t really talked about it with too much of the team, because we’ve only practiced once so far.
